Who we are and what we do** Lane Homes & Remodeling Inc was founded by Ed and Catherine Lane in 1984 as a design/build remodeling company. We provide in-house design and construction services for additions, kitchens, baths, outdoor living spaces, basements/attics and other special projects. We also offer the Lane Homes Care & Repair division that deals with smaller projects, preventative maintenance and repairs, i.e. windows and siding, repairs or replacement, etc. ----- Design/Build : 5 Reasons to choose design/build: 1. You have a single point of contact. You do not need to hire both an architect and a builder. with lane's design/build process, your project is in the hands of a team of professionals all working together as a single entity. 2. You are a part of your design team. You do not need to serve as an intermediary between an architect and builder. instead, with lane's design/build process you will be actively involved in team discussions right from the very beginning stages. 3. The design meets your budget. You do not have to send your design out to bid and then find out it cannot be built within your budget. With design/build the lane team is able to provide accurate pricing at the start of the process. 4. Design/build saves you money. As a builder, lane has knowledge of the construction techniques and materials that will provide you the most cost effective, maintenance-free, energy saving solution for your project. this knowledge influences the design of your project from the outset. 5. Design/build saves time. the design/build system can allow lane to procure materials and equipment and to begin construction even before the final plans are complete. therefore, your project may be completed more quickly. ----- care & repair: our professional team will perform an on site visual inspection of the interior and exterior of your home. Water was coming in under the garage door which is the result of reusing the old carport concrete floor that had always sloped in from the driveway. Repaving only exacerbated the problem. The leaking in the back wall, which was never meant to be water proof, was the result of the gutters being clogged with leaves and spilling over; also, subsequently a patio had been built trapping the water between the main house and the carport/garage. Proper drainage had not been maintained. The existing flat roof, which was not part of our original construction, was in need of immediate repairs and was being improperly used as an outdoor walk-over to an attic room. I witnessed water leaking into the carport/garage through the improperly maintained roof. The mistake that we made was in design, trying to turn an old carport into a garage. It was never going to look and act like a garage built from the ground-up. We should never have agreed to build it. It was not in keeping with the kind of work we typically do.
